SSM框架电影院售票系统源码及数据库文件
版权申诉
116 浏览量
更新于2024-10-13
收藏 20.42MB ZIP 举报
资源摘要信息: "028ssm-jsp-mysql电影售票系统.zip(可运行源码+数据库文件+文档)"
1. 开发技术: SSM框架
SSM框架是指Spring、SpringMVC和MyBatis三个框架的整合。Spring是一个轻量级的控制反转(IoC)和面向切面(AOP)的容器框架,负责系统的业务对象管理。SpringMVC是一个基于Java实现的MVC设计模式的请求驱动类型的轻量级Web框架,用于处理Web层的业务逻辑。MyBatis是一个支持定制化SQL、存储过程以及高级映射的持久层框架。在本系统中,SSM框架结合使用,能够实现高效的业务逻辑处理和数据持久化操作。
2. 系统设计目标与需求
本系统设计目标是创建一个功能完善的电影院售票网站,它需要满足电影院售票业务的需求,包括管理员对电影院信息、电影排期、用户信息、订单处理等后台管理,以及用户对电影选座、购票、查询等前台服务。系统需求分析需要从功能性需求和非功能性需求两方面出发,涵盖系统的主要功能模块和性能指标。
3. 功能模块设计
电影院售票网站的主要使用者包括管理员和用户,分别对应后台管理和用户前台两部分功能模块。
- 管理员功能包括:首页、个人中心、用户管理、电影类型管理、放映厅管理、正在上映管理、即将上映管理、系统管理、订单管理等。
- 用户前台功能包括:首页、正在上映、即将上映、电影资讯、个人中心、后台管理、客服等。
这些功能模块的设计旨在为用户提供一个全面的电影票务服务,以及为管理员提供便捷高效的网站管理能力。
4. 系统设计方案
系统采用B/S结构(Browser/Server,浏览器/服务器模式),用户通过Web浏览器访问网站,处理业务逻辑和数据交互主要在服务器端完成。这种结构便于系统的维护和升级,也方便用户的使用。系统前端设计可以采用JSP页面进行动态展示,后端数据库则选用MySQL进行数据存储。
5. 系统实现与测试
系统实现过程中,每个功能模块都需要遵循既定的开发流程和编码规范,确保系统的稳定性和可维护性。实现完成后,需要对系统进行严格的功能测试、性能测试、安全测试等,以保证系统在实际运营中的可靠性和用户的数据安全。
6. 关键技术与工具
- SSM框架:作为开发的核心技术,用于实现系统的业务逻辑层、控制层和数据访问层。
- JSP:用于开发系统的动态网页,与HTML结合实现用户界面的交互性。
- MySQL:作为关系型数据库管理系统,存储用户数据、电影信息、订单数据等。
- HTML/CSS/JavaScript:用于网站的前端设计,提供用户友好的操作界面。
- 浏览器:用户访问网站的客户端软件,如Chrome、Firefox、Safari等。
7. 标签说明
本资源相关的标签包括"源码"、"ssm"、"毕业设计"、"课程设计"、"jsp",这些标签说明该资源适合用作学习和项目开发,特别是对于需要完成毕业设计或课程设计的学生来说,是一个很好的参考案例。
8. 文件名称列表
- 1.txt:该文件可能包含项目的相关文档,如使用说明、安装指导或开发文档。
- 028ssm_jsp_mysql电影售票系统:这个文件名表明项目包含了SSM框架、JSP页面和MySQL数据库的电影售票系统。
综上所述,该资源是一个完整、功能丰富的电影院售票网站系统,适用于学习SSM框架和Web开发的学生和开发者。通过深入研究和分析该系统,可以增强对B/S架构、MVC设计模式和数据库应用的理解。
1664 浏览量
2024-11-07 上传
1662 浏览量
2024-06-23 上传
2024-09-01 上传
2023-09-13 上传
2023-12-16 上传
2023-11-13 上传
2023-08-12 上传
大叔_爱编程
- 粉丝: 6272
- 资源: 3757
最新资源
- 印制电路板的检验标准
- 中级质量工程师《质量专业综合知识》笔记(2)
- 信息化工程安全监理规范
- 中小企业网络设计配置
- 从C\C++到Objective-C
- informatica_powercenter教程
- 计算机子网掩码概述都来看
- 非常好的机房建设方案
- shapefile白皮书
- K3V10.4BOS插件开发手册.pdf
- Windows95程式设计指南候捷·pdf.pdf
- qt-extended-4.4.3多种编译
- The_0x10_Best_Questions_for_Would-be_Embedded_Programmers
- 银行系统软件接口测试
- NHibernate_study
- C#软件工程师面试问题